Default 2013 Range Rover 5.0 Po1308-13!

*Title should read P1308-13


I'm working on a 2013 Range Rover. It has the non-supercharged 5.0 in it. It does not say "Sport" or "Evoque" anywhere on it so I suppose a base model?

The AC compressor is getting no power and I am pulling a P1308-13 code - Short in AC compressor circuit. It is fully charged with R134A and the pressure sensor seems to be working fine. I should be getting battery voltage on the gray/red wire at the compressor connector but I got nothing. According to my diagrams this wire comes directly from the climate control module. I tried to locate this module but haven't been able to yet.

Can I get some help finding this module? Anyone seen this issue on this vehicle?

Thanks!

SOLVED

Fuse for AC clutch was blown (AC compressor coil was shorted internally). This threw me off because the fuse is not on the power circuit between the HVAC module and the compressor. There is a "AC Mag Clutch power in" circuit going into the module. This fuse is in the panel buried up behind the glove box.
